    This kitty is living in Colville in an out building; gets along with both dogs and cats; is spayed, vaccinated, and combo tested; is sweet ‘n’ snuggly; and if her new home has a cat, it would need to be FIV+. FIV is a slow virus that affects a cat’s immune systems and most FIV+ cats live long lives. For more info about FIV+ cats, here is a quick read:
